Admit into Professional Standing in Agricultural Education

Overview

Professional Standing in Agricultural Education is required to register for ESM 300/500 - Environmental Education, TED 440 - Techniques of Middle/Secondary Education - Agriculture, TED 422 - Content Area Literacy in Middle and Secondary Schools, and Student Teaching. You must complete the application process the semester before you need to register for the first of these classes. Fall applications are due October 1 for spring registration. Spring applications are due February 15 for fall registration.

Praxis Testing

Praxis™ I Test (PPST®)

All students planning to enroll in an initial professional education program in Wisconsin colleges or universities that leads to a license to teach in the state will be required to pass basic skills tests in reading, writing, and mathematics. The tests are usually taken during the first or second year of undergraduate work.

The tests are the Pre-Professional Skills Tests (PPST®) developed and administered by Educational Testing Service. The tests cover basic skills needed by teachers and were selected by the state Superintendent of Public Instruction based on the recommendation of a committee of Wisconsin teachers and teacher educators. The successful completion of either the PPST will fulfill the Wisconsin requirement.

Satisfactory score on the Pre-Professional Skills Test (PPST) or the Computer Based Pre-Professional Skills Test (C-PPST) must be received (the official score sheet) prior to the admission deadline.
